1. The Global Aluminum Market and the Role of Chinese Production

The global aluminum sheet and plate market is growing rapidly, driven by demand from the automotive, packaging, marine, electronics, and aerospace industries. Chinese aluminum manufacturers have transformed from standard metal rollers into specialized engineering hubs. Through massive capital investments in continuous casting, direct chill casting, multi-stand hot rolling mills, and automated tension-leveling lines, Chinese suppliers offer high levels of metallurgical precision. This scale of operation guarantees consistent mechanical properties, precise thickness tolerances, and clean surface finishes across large production runs.

2. Unpacking the Alloy Series: Finding the Right Spec

Aluminum sheets are not all the same. The addition of alloying elements determines the material's strength, corrosion resistance, workability, and thermal conductivity. Here is a breakdown of the key alloy series used in modern manufacturing:

  • 1xxx Series (Pure Aluminum - e.g., 1050, 1060): Offers over 99% purity. Outstanding electrical and thermal conductivity, excellent workability, and high corrosion resistance. Widely used in power transmission lines, capacitor foils, heat exchangers, and architectural flashing.
  • 3xxx Series (Manganese Alloyed - e.g., 3003): Known for excellent deep-drawing properties and moderate strength. An ideal option for cookware (aluminum circles), chemical tanks, roofing sheets, and automotive heat shields.
  • 5xxx Series (Magnesium Alloyed - e.g., 5052): Offers exceptional resistance to marine environments, high fatigue strength, and good weldability. Widely used in marine vessels, structural panels, fuel tanks, and transport vehicle chassis.
  • 6xxx Series (Silicon/Magnesium Alloyed - e.g., 6061): Heat-treatable with high structural strength, great corrosion resistance, and excellent machinability. The standard for structural frames, architectural extrusions, and precision machined components.
  • 7xxx Series (Zinc Alloyed - e.g., 7075): High-strength structural alloy offering tensile strengths comparable to steel. A critical material for aerospace components, aircraft structures, and high-wear military equipment.
  • 8xxx Series (Special Alloys - e.g., 8011): Engineered primarily for thin gauge packaging, container foils, and lithium-ion battery electrode foil applications.
Alloy Series Primary Alloying Element Tensile Strength (MPa) Key Performance Characteristics Typical Applications
1050 / 1060 Pure Al (≥99.5%) 60 - 140 Maximum thermal & electrical conductivity, superior formability. Chemical equipment, capacitor foil, lighting reflectors.
3003 Manganese (Mn) 110 - 230 Excellent drawing capability, high corrosion resistance, moderate strength. Cookware circles, storage tanks, corrugated roofing.
5052 Magnesium (Mg) 190 - 290 Superior marine corrosion resistance, high fatigue strength, weldability. Marine hulls, automotive body panels, transport fuel systems.
6061 Magnesium & Silicon 120 - 310 Heat-treatable, structural strength, excellent machinability. Heavy-duty structures, railcar panels, custom machined components.
7075 Zinc (Zn) 220 - 570 Ultra-high yield strength, exceptional strength-to-weight ratio. Aerospace structural parts, high-stress tooling, sports equipment.
8011 Iron & Silicon 80 - 180 High puncture resistance, barrier properties, excellent thermal stability. Flexible food packaging, pharmaceutical foils, HVAC fin stocks.

3. Realizing Efficiency through Chinese Manufacturing Partnerships

Partnering with a leading Chinese aluminum manufacturer offers significant supply chain advantages. Beyond cost competitive raw materials, leading Chinese producers have built integrated manufacturing ecosystems. These hubs combine upstream smelting with hot-rolling, cold-rolling, heat treatment, surface finishing, and custom slitting at a single site. This localized integration reduces transportation time, lowers energy costs, and ensures strict quality control at every stage of production.

Additionally, Chinese manufacturers have implemented digital quality control programs. By integrating real-time optical scanning systems, electromagnetic thickness measurement, and automated ultrasonic defect testing, mills can detect and isolate deviations in width, gauge, or flatness before packaging. This commitment to precision minimizes material waste and ensures high reliability for downstream stamping, laser cutting, and bending operations.
